Lily is going to the movies with Abby, Blake, and Carol. All friends would like to sit next to each other. Carol has to sit on an end and Abby and Blake have to sit together. How many ways are there for the friends to sit together?

Eight ways:

ABLC, BALC, CABL, CBAL, CLAB, CLBA, LABC, LBAC

There are 24 ways for friends to sit together so I listed them all then removed those that neither began nor ended with Carol (C). Then I removed those that did not have A and B (Abby and Blake) together. That left me with the list shown above.
